Procurement Specialist (Data Center)

We are seeking an experienced Procurement professional to support large-scale Data Center operations. This role will own procurement workflows from purchase requests through supplier coordination, contract support, and delivery tracking. Candidates must have direct experience supporting procurement in a Data Center environment, including IT infrastructure hardware, services, and vendor management associated with mission-critical operations. Responsibilities Ensure daily execution and accountability across all procurement workflows for assigned Data Center programs. Own Coupa administration and creation of Purchase Requests (PRs) for a large Data Center organization. Manage tender events including RFPs/RFQs, bid analysis, and follow-on contract generation. Track product shipments, delivery milestones, and fulfillment accuracy for Data Center-related hardware and services. Create and submit Purchase Requests while maintaining data accuracy across procurement systems. Monitor requisitions and coordinate closely with engineers, project managers, and suppliers. Audit procurement tools, transactions, and records to ensure SLA compliance and data integrity. Analyze price variance across infrastructure components, support services, and project scope changes. Manage vendor relationships in a high-availability operations environment. Identify workflow gaps and drive continuous improvement across procurement processes. Qualifications Required: Bachelor s degree from an accredited university. 5+ years of procurement experience, with a minimum of 1+ years supporting Data Center procurement operations. Hands-on experience procuring Data Center infrastructure including compute, storage, networking, cabling, racks, or colocation-related services. Strong Coupa experience or equivalent enterprise procurement platforms. Experience as a Buyer, Purchaser, or Procurement Operations professional. Proven ability to perform price analysis and cost variance evaluation. High-accuracy data entry and strong attention to detail. Strong vendor management and supplier negotiation skills. Preferred: Advanced degree in Supply Chain Management, Finance, or a related field. Advanced Excel capability (pivot tables, v-lookups/x-lookups, formulas). Experience with additional procurement or ERP platforms (SAP, Ariba, Oracle, etc.). Experience with invoice management, reconciliation, and P2P workflows.
